본문 바로가기

Computer/ML·DL·NLP26

[이수안컴퓨터연구소] 감정 분석 https://youtu.be/7GUoDHxN5NM https://colab.research.google.com/drive/1CFBtnM5W7bGOp0SVhZeHymb78dMgeSBu?usp=sharing _10 감정 분석(Sentiment Analysis).ipynb Colaboratory notebook colab.research.google.com 감정 분석(Sentiment Analysis) 감정 분석은 텍스트에 등장하는 단어들을 통해 어떤 감정이 드러나는지 분석하는 기법 감정 분석은 오피니언 마이닝으로도 불리며, 텍스트에 담긴 의견, 태도 등을 알아보는데 유용한 기법 감정 분석을 하기 위해선 미리 정의된 감정 어휘 사전이 필요 감정 어휘 사전에 포함된 어휘가 텍스트에 얼마나 분포하는지에 따라 해.. 2022. 1. 31.
[이수안컴퓨터연구소] CNN 스팸 메일 분류 https://youtu.be/QejZQ0Dh5x8 https://colab.research.google.com/drive/1bkzZh_JbjatK-47sF8LUaEhzWwLT-RSD?usp=sharing _9.1 CNN 스팸 메일 분류.ipynb Colaboratory notebook colab.research.google.com CNN 스팸 메일 분류 CNN의 Conv1D 사용해서 스팸메일을 분류해봅시당. 데이터 로드 및 전처리 # 데이터 로드, 전처리 import numpy as np import pandas as pd import matplotlib.pyplot as plt plt.style.use('seaborn-white') from tensorflow.keras.preprocessing.te.. 2022. 1. 31.
[이수안컴퓨터연구소] 케라스 Word2Vec Skipgram, CBOW 구현 케라스 Word2Vec Skipgram, CBOW 구현 - YouTube 전처리 sklearn.datasets.fetch_20newsgroups — scikit-learn 1.0.2 documentation sklearn.datasets.fetch_20newsgroups Examples using sklearn.datasets.fetch_20newsgroups: Biclustering documents with the Spectral Co-clustering algorithm Biclustering documents with the Spectral Co-clustering algorithm, Topic extracti... scikit-learn.org 참고! 뉴스에는 헤더 / 푸터 / 인용구가 들어가는.. 2022. 1. 31.
[이수안컴퓨터연구소] 합성곱 신경망 Convolution Neural Network https://www.youtube.com/watch?v=2oFx3DPf_Uo&t=5s https://colab.research.google.com/drive/19Xq9UE_qi8jx8xLeHuW2GohPpdQmKvai?usp=sharing _9 합성곱 신경망(Convolution Neural Network).ipynb Colaboratory notebook colab.research.google.com 합성곱 신경망(Convolution Neural Network) 이미지 인식, 음성 인식 등에 자주 사용되는데, 특히, 이미지 인식 분야에서 거의 모든 딥러닝 기술에 사용 컨볼루션 신경망의 등장 1989년 얀 르쿤(Yann LeCun) 교수의 논문에서 발표 필기체 인식에서 의미가 있었지만 범용화하는데에는.. 2022. 1. 11.
[이수안컴퓨터연구소] 순환 신경망 Recurrent Neural Network https://www.youtube.com/watch?v=hGuUFVZ_tSs&list=PL7ZVZgsnLwEEoHQAElEPg7l7T6nt25I3N&index=8 https://colab.research.google.com/drive/1PELxaO_9Pzov6svb0LlVLtCkNlTb_dFi?usp=sharing _8 순환 신경망(Recurrent Neural Network).ipynb Colaboratory notebook colab.research.google.com 순환 신경망 (Recurrent Neural Network, RNN) 순서가 있는 데이터를 입력으로 받음 변화하는 입력에 대한 출력을 얻음 시계열(날씨, 주가 등), 자연어와 같이 시간의 흐름에 따라 변화하고, 그 변화가 의미를 갖는.. 2022. 1. 10.
[이수안컴퓨터연구소] 임베딩 Embedding https://www.youtube.com/watch?v=hR8Rvp-YNGg&list=PL7ZVZgsnLwEEoHQAElEPg7l7T6nt25I3N&index=7 https://colab.research.google.com/drive/1mBJgcpLrcyJeytlgarr2Gftff8JROPd8?usp=sharing _7 임베딩(Embedding).ipynb Colaboratory notebook colab.research.google.com 임베딩(Embedding) 워드 임베딩은 단어를 컴퓨터가 이해하고, 효율적으로 처리할 수 있도록 단어를 벡터화하는 기술 워드 임베딩은 단어의 의미를 잘 표현해야만 하며, 현재까지도 많은 표현 방법이 연구 워드 임베딩을 거쳐 잘 표현된 단어 벡터들은 계산이 가능하며,.. 2022. 1. 8.